Hey guy's im new to the forum ive been lurking awhile just reading up and trying to take in all the knowlege about tuning and shooting that i could. I felt that it was time to intoduce myself and begin to actually get involved. OK first off i have Always been into archery but could never afford to get into it really.when i was younger i would always make my own bows out of saplings and things, but my grandma would always find them and throw them away saying "your gonna put someones eye out" i would always shoot they dryed out shoots from some bushes that had caught on fire on the next property. Ive always had a passion for the outdoors and could never be entertained long by video games or TV. Ive recently graduated High School and i am attending college. I just bought my first bow which was a Samick Journey. I like the bow alot and have sanded and rounded all the squared edges and its extrmely comfortable now. I have yet to be able to "perfectly" tune a set of arrows. So i have recently ordered full length feathers for flu flu arrows just so i can enjoy shooting good groups, and work on my form. But other than that small thing i am enjoying my traditional archery experience.  God Bless you all and thanks for excepting me into the forum.
